Partilhar via


SQL Server, objeto Réplica de Banco de Dados

Aplica-se: SQL Server

O objeto de desempenho SQLServer:Database Replica contém contadores de desempenho que relatam informações sobre os bancos de dados secundários na réplica secundária de um grupo de disponibilidade Always On no SQL Server. Esse objeto só é válido em uma instância do SQL Server que hospeda uma réplica secundária.

Nome do contador Descrição Exibir em...
Atraso do Controle de Fluxo do Banco de Dados Duração consumida na espera do controle de fluxo do banco de dados em microssegundos. Aplica-se a: SQL Server 2014 Service Pack 2 e posterior, SQL Server 2016 Service Pack 1 e posterior
Controles de Fluxo de Banco de Dados/s O número de controle de fluxo de banco de dados por segundo. Aplica-se a: SQL Server 2014 Service Pack 2 e posterior, SQL Server 2016 Service Pack 1 e posterior
Bytes de Arquivo Recebidos/s Quantidade de dados FILESTREAM recebida pela réplica secundária para o banco de dados secundário no último segundo. Réplica secundária
Hora da Confirmação do Grupo Número de microssegundos que todas as transações aguardaram pela confirmação de grupo. Aplica-se a: SQL Server 2014 Service Pack 2 e posterior, SQL Server 2016 Service Pack 1 e posterior
Confirmação do Grupo/s Número de vezes que as transações aguardaram pela confirmação do grupo. Aplica-se a: SQL Server 2014 Service Pack 2 e posterior, SQL Server 2016 Service Pack 1 e posterior
Fila de Aplicação de Log Pendente Quantidade de blocos de log que estão aguardando para serem aplicados na réplica de banco de dados. Réplica secundária
Fila de Aplicação de Log Pronta Quantidade de blocos de log que estão aguardando e prontos para serem aplicados na réplica de banco de dados. Réplica secundária
Bytes de Log Compactados/s A quantidade de log em bytes compactados por segundo. Aplica-se a: SQL Server 2014 Service Pack 2 e posterior, SQL Server 2016 Service Pack 1 e posterior
Bytes de Log Descompactados/s A quantidade de log em bytes descompactados por segundo. Aplica-se a: SQL Server 2014 Service Pack 2 e posterior, SQL Server 2016 Service Pack 1 e posterior
Bytes de Log Recebidos/s Quantidade registros de log recebida pela réplica secundária para o banco de dados secundário no último segundo. Réplica secundária
Ocorrências de Cache de Compactação de Log/s O número de ocorrências de compactação de bloco de log por segundo. Aplica-se a: SQL Server 2014 Service Pack 2 e posterior, SQL Server 2016 Service Pack 1 e posterior
Perdas de Cache de Compactação de Log/s O número de ocorrências de perda no cache de compactação de bloco de log por segundo. Aplica-se a: SQL Server 2014 Service Pack 2 e posterior, SQL Server 2016 Service Pack 1 e posterior
Compactações de Log/s O número de blocos de log compactados por segundo. Aplica-se a: SQL Server 2014 Service Pack 2 e posterior, SQL Server 2016 Service Pack 1 e posterior
Descompactações de Log/s O número de blocos de log descompactados por segundo. Aplica-se a: SQL Server 2014 Service Pack 2 e posterior, SQL Server 2016 Service Pack 1 e posterior
Log restante para desfazer A quantidade de log em quilobytes restante para a conclusão da fase de desfazer. Réplica secundária
Fila de Envio de Log Quantidade de registros de log nos arquivos de log do banco de dados primário, em quilobytes, que não foram enviados à réplica secundária. Esse valor é enviado à réplica secundária da réplica primária. O tamanho da fila não inclui arquivos FILESTREAM enviados a um secundário. Réplica secundária
Transação de Gravação Espelhada/s Número de transações que foram gravadas no banco de dados primário e depois aguardaram para confirmar até que o log fosse enviado para o banco de dados secundário, no último segundo. Réplica primária
Fila de Recuperação Quantidade de registros de log em kilobytes nos arquivos de log da réplica secundária que ainda não foram refeitos. Réplica secundária
Ações de refazer bloqueadas/s Número de vezes que o thread de restauração foi bloqueado nos bloqueios mantidos por leitores do banco de dados. Réplica secundária
Bytes de Restauração Restantes A quantidade de log em quilobytes a ser refeita para concluir a fase de reversão. Réplica secundária
Bytes Refeitos/s Quantidade de registros de log refeitos no banco de dados secundário no último segundo. Réplica secundária
Restaurações/s Quantidade de registros de log refeitos no último segundo para alcançar a réplica de banco de dados Réplica secundária
Total de Log a ser desfeito Total de quilobytes de log que deve ser desfeito. Réplica secundária
Atraso na Transação Atraso total na espera por um reconhecimento de confirmação não terminado para todas as transações atuais, em milissegundos. Divida por Transações de Gravação Espelhadas/s para obter Atraso Médio da Transação. Para obter mais informações, confira Monitorar o desempenho de Grupos de Disponibilidade Always On Réplica primária

Exemplo

Você começa a explorar os contadores de desempenho de consulta neste objeto usando essa consulta T-SQL na exibição de gerenciamento dinâmico sys.dm_os_performance_counters:

SELECT * FROM sys.dm_os_performance_counters
WHERE object_name LIKE '%Database Replica%';